Transaction f25f56d40de86e61e2573563edbb75e1056e54f9164900ee03d0a96a706365ff
1 Input
1 Output
-
f25f56d40de86e61e2573563edbb75e1056e54f9164900ee03d0a96a706365ff:0
- value
- 134466
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 10393fa50197baf4259c5fb8a181fdcdc71aae64 OP_EQUAL
- address
- 33AoKKJJTiimrC8VvYCAnF1csSYaPwRfaa